I have machines running on MaaS using Juju. Some of them failed to deploy because a hook didn't run because of an (invalid) setting I set in the config. In the Jju UI, I tried marking them as resolved, and then trying to remove them (and repeated through a few cycles of them going green and and then red).
(I believe doing resolve + remove will make juju not get stuck on the fact that the hook didn't work, and let juju just get rid of the machine.)
Now I have units that seem stuck and say
agent-state: error
agent-state-info: 'hook failed: "install"'
agent-version: 1.16.0.1
life: dying
in juju status. I've tried destroying the units and the machines they are on. Is there any way to just give up on those units and recycle the machines the are on for another try?
I also tried marking the units resolved on the command line, but I'm getting conflicting messages. I get ERROR cannot set resolved mode for unit "ceph-osd/1": already resolved
when I tried to mark it resolved, but status says the same error message above after that when I run juju status
agent-state: error
agent-state-info: 'hook failed: "install"'
life: dying
Update: I just came back after an hour or two, and found that one of the units I was having trouble with went away. So, waiting did work.